Auburn knows Nell Fortner as the coach who led the 2008-2009 women's basketball team to an SEC championship; the nation knows her as the coach who led the 2000 Olympic women's national team to a gold medal. Now, the San Antonio Sports Hall of Fame knows her as its newest member.

Auburn entered the game desperate for a win. Texas A&M came into Jordan-Hare Stadium hungry to right the loss it was handed last week against LSU. Unfortunately for the home team, the Aggies got what they wanted, handing the Tigers its worst loss since 1917.
Johnny Football stormed into Jordan-Hare Stadium and did something no Auburn quarterback has done this season. After 30 minutes of play, Manziel has personally accounted for four of the Aggies six touchdowns as the Tigers trail 42-7 going into the locker room.

Auburn's swimming and diving team continued its dominance Friday, Oct. 12, besting Alabama in 24-of-26 events in the season-opening dual meet at the James E. Martin Aquatic Center.
